Addison Barger just delivered one of the most jaw-dropping throws you'll see all season—and he made it look almost routine.

Playing right field for the Toronto Blue Jays on Saturday, Barger found himself in a seemingly impossible situation. An Angels runner was tagging up from third base, ready to score. Barger was so deep in the outfield that he had to fight just to track down the ball. Most outfielders would have conceded the run.

But Barger, known for his cannon of an arm, had other plans.

The moment the ball hit his glove, he was already moving forward with momentum. In one fluid motion, he unleashed a 101.2 mph laser beam toward home plate. The throw arrived as a perfect one-hop strike—right on target, right on time.

Result? Runner out. Double play. Pure baseball magic.

While the broadcast angle didn't give fans the best view of the throw itself, the numbers tell the story: 101.2 mph from the outfield. That's elite arm strength, even by MLB standards.

This isn't just a great play for Barger—it's a candidate for one of the best throws in all of baseball this season. When you combine perfect positioning, explosive momentum, and a throw that breaks 100 mph, you get something special.
